    Heartbroken

    Well I came home from a 2 week trip to a clown with a severe RI. One vet visit and $400 later he passed away the following morning.

    The bp rack lost power sometime while I was gone, and he managed to dump his entire water bowl out. cold + damp = sick bp. I'm so heartbroken, and I feel so terrible for not being there to help him. Thankfully all the others in the rack seem to be fine, but I so miss having a clown in there.

    I'm seriously trying to decide between finding another clown or selling my remaining bps. He was definitely my favorite and my nicest, so I'm not sure what to do. If I can find another reduced pattern clown I might snatch it up, but right now I'm just a mess and I don't know what to do.

    Sorry for the rant, but I just needed to tell someone who's not going to say "it was just a snake."



    thanks for listening. RIP Otto
